First session Sunday morning was sprinkling for us, so I ran top up for the one and only time of the weekend. I don't think there is any debate that top up is faster. But here is some data that shows how much faster.
This is from 10 -> 11. Top up started at 41.9 mph and finished at 107 mph. Top down started at 45 mph and finished at 102.7.
